Requirements / Qualifications

An Appropriate Credential issued by the California Commission on Teacher Credentialing. Letter of interest, resume and three letters of recommendation. One of the following for Transitional Kindergarten by August 2023: -At least 24 units in early childhood education, or childhood development, or both. -A child development teacher permit issued by the Commission on Teacher Credentialing. -As determined by the local educational agency employing the teacher, professional experience in a classroom setting with preschool age children, comparable to the 24 units of education as stated previously.

One reference on your application must be from a past/present supervisor.
